Artists to try next
Donna Summer
GuideKnown as the 'Queen of Disco', her powerful vocals and danceable beats create a similar rhythmic intensity and uplifting energy.
Chaka Khan
GuideHer blend of soul and funk, combined with soaring vocal performances, resonates with the same emotional uplift found in Gaynor's music.
Patti LaBelle
GuideWith her gospel roots and dynamic vocal style, she delivers anthemic songs that share a celebratory spirit akin to Gaynor's hits.
Thelma Houston
Her disco classic 'Don't Leave Me This Way' features powerful vocals and a driving beat that mirrors Gaynor's energetic sound.
Kool & The Gang
GuideTheir blend of R&B and disco, along with catchy hooks, creates an infectious energy reminiscent of Gaynor's dance-pop anthems.
Earth, Wind & Fire
GuideTheir orchestral arrangements and vibrant rhythms provide a similar euphoric experience that energizes listeners like Gaynor's music.
Whitney Houston
GuideHer powerful vocal delivery and emotional ballads echo the dramatic crescendos found in Gloria Gaynor's most iconic tracks.
Bette Midler
Midler’s theatrical style and ability to infuse soul into pop songs create a parallel to Gaynor’s emotive performances.
